Pathward Financial, Inc. (NASDAQ:CASH) Stock Position Trimmed by Phocas Financial Corp.

Pathward Financial logo with Finance background

Phocas Financial Corp. lessened its stake in shares of Pathward Financial, Inc. (NASDAQ:CASH - Free Report) by 85.0% in the 4th quarter, according to its most recent Form 13F fil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C). The fund owned 26,118 shares of the savings and loans company's stock after selling 148,189 shares during the quarter. Pathward Financial comprises approximately 1.4% of Phocas Financial Corp.'s portfolio, making the stock its 9th biggest position. Phocas Financial Corp. owned about 0.11% of Pathward Financial worth $1,922,000 at the end of the most recent reporting period.

Pathward Financial Price Performance

Pathward Financial stock traded up $0.05 during trading hours on Wednesday, hitting $77.47. The stock had a trading volume of 129,352 shares, compared to its average volume of 183,550. The company has a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.04, a current ratio of 0.77 and a quick ratio of 0.76. The stock has a market capitalization of $1.85 billion, a price-to-earnings ratio of 11.29 and a beta of 0.73. Pathward Financial, Inc. has a 1-year low of $46.68 and a 1-year high of $86.00. The stock's fifty day moving average is $77.21 and its two-hundred day moving average is $74.14.

Pathward Financial (NASDAQ:CASH - Get Free Report) last posted its earnings results on Tuesday, January 21st. The savings and loans company reported $1.29 earnings per share for the quarter, beating the consensus estimate of $1.24 by $0.05. The company had revenue of $173.51 million for the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$173.27 million. Pathward Financial had a return on equity of 22.02% and a net margin of 21.91%. Pathward Financial's revenue was up 6.6% compared to the same quarter last year. During the same quarter in the prior year, the company earned $1.06 earnings per share. As a group, analysts predict that Pathward Financial, Inc. will post 7.26 earnings per share for the current fiscal year.

Pathward Financial Company Profile

(Free Report)

Pathward Financial, Inc operates as the bank holding company for Pathward, National Association that provides various banking products and services in the United States. The company operates through three segments: Consumer, Commercial, and Corporate Services/Other. It offers demand deposit accounts, savings accounts, and money market savings accounts.
